本文主要阐述了分级孔沸石材料的合成、表征及其催化应用的最新进展。基于分级孔的产生机制,系统地评述了分级孔沸石材料合成方法,包括水热处理、化学处理、酸浸法、碱浸法以及模板剂法,重点对模板剂合成法进行了分类阐述,进而对分级孔沸石材料的结构鉴定、织构性能、水热稳定性及酸性测定相关的表征方法进行了综述;最后结合实例说明了分级孔沸石材料在催化反应中的应用前景。
